At least eight people have been injured including four children at a fire in a flat at York St John University that started around 9:30 this morning.  

Paramedics were treating those pulled out of the building by the firefighters.  

Outside the scene emergency service vehicles were everywhere, police were cordoning off the scene and paramedics were treating the injured. 

Firefighters were observed wearing masks when entering and departing the building dragging unconscious bodies with them.  

Dorian Dramer, 25, said that her and her partner Damian Dramer, 26, were on a “very special date” celebrating their five-year anniversary and when they returned to their friend’s apartment, they found smoke and fire and that they “didn’t know what was going on”. 

An uninjured man Jake Clinton, 21 said that his brother was “inside” and that as soon as he saw “smoke” he fled the scene.  

It is unknown what caused the fire at this time and emergency services are not releasing details.
